前端如何做到在ios的微信中播放视频时打开对应app,如果没有安装则继续照常播放,不出现其他页面?

前端这里,如何能做到在ios的微信中打开视频页,点击播放按钮,如果装了对应app,就拉起app,返回到微信还能继续播放;如果没装app就能直接播放视频,用universal links解决了拉起app,但是却没办法解决未装app直接播放的问题,已经思考好久了!!求各位大神帮助。或者直接能从前端判断机子上是否装了我这个app也可以。

阅读 3.6k
2 个回答

这是个无法完美解决的问题,提供一种未安装APP情况的判断思路吧。

可以通过页面是否还在前台来变相实现,比如从点击开始设置一个1s-2s(具体时间自己测试,没有明确答案)的计时器,计时结束后如果页面还在前台那么可以认为APP调起失败,然后继续播放视频。

撰写回答
你尚未登录,登录后可以
  • 和开发者交流问题的细节
  • 关注并接收问题和回答的更新提醒
  • 参与内容的编辑和改进,让解决方法与时俱进
推荐问题